Assessing Eligibility: Lawyers evaluate an individual's eligibility for various immigration pathways, such as family-sponsored immigration, employment-based immigration, asylum, refugee status, or humanitarian protection.
Visa Applications: Attorneys help individuals with the preparation and submission of visa applications, ensuring that all required documents are properly completed and submitted to the relevant immigration authorities.
Immigration Petitions: Lawyers assist individuals in filing immigration petitions, including family-based petitions, employment-based petitions, and others required for specific immigration categories.
Adjustment of Status: Attorneys help individuals who are already in the country on a temporary visa to adjust their status to permanent residency (green card).
Citizenship Applications: Lawyers guide individuals through the process of applying for citizenship, ensuring that they meet the residency and other requirements for naturalization.
Filing Appeals and Waivers: If an application is denied, lawyers can assist in filing appeals or waivers to address any issues that led to the denial.
Navigating Complex Immigration Laws: Immigration laws can be complex and subject to frequent changes. Lawyers stay updated on the latest legal developments and regulations to provide accurate and up-to-date advice to their clients.
Representing Clients in Immigration Court: In cases where individuals face removal or deportation proceedings, Criminal Attorney Los Angeles can represent them in immigration court and present a defense to seek relief from removal.
Responding to Requests for Evidence (RFEs): If an immigration application receives a request for evidence from the immigration authorities, attorneys help prepare a comprehensive response to address the request.
Protecting Against Immigration Fraud: Lawyers protect clients from immigration fraud by providing reliable legal advice and ensuring that all communications with immigration authorities are truthful and accurate.
Consular Processing: Attorneys guide individuals through the consular processing procedure for obtaining visas or permanent residency abroad.
Asylum and Humanitarian Relief: Lawyers assist individuals who have fled persecution or face a risk of harm in their home country in applying for asylum or other humanitarian relief.
DACA and TPS: Lawyers can help individuals apply for Deferred Action for Childhood Arrivals (DACA) and Temporary Protected Status (TPS) if they qualify for these programs.
